Pine Technical & Community College is a public community college in Pine City, Minnesota, enrolling about 574 students. The college offers associate degrees, career certificates, and transfer pathways to four-year universities. In-state tuition starts near $4,738 per year before fees and aid.

Where is Pine Technical & Community College?

Pine Technical & Community College is located in Pine City, MN (ZIP 55063).

Is Pine Technical & Community College public or private?

Pine Technical & Community College is a Public institution.

How much does Pine Technical & Community College cost?

Published tuition: $4,738.

Average net price after aid: $12,798.

Family income bandAvg. net price
Family income $0–$30,000$11,875
$30,001–$48,000$11,089
$48,001–$75,000$11,682
$75,001–$110,000$13,489
$110,001+$18,041

Sticker tuition × four years (estimate, no room/board): $18,952.

How big is Pine Technical & Community College?

Total enrollment: 574 students.

About 60% enroll full-time in our extract.

What is the graduation rate at Pine Technical & Community College?

150%-time completion rate: 35.83%.

First-year retention: 51.5%.

What do graduates of Pine Technical & Community College earn?

Median earnings: $37,079 six years after entry; $41,232 ten years after entry (College Scorecard).

How much debt do students have?

Median federal loan debt among completers: $14,392.

14.53% of students receive Pell grants.

Tuition tracker

Published tuition and average net price by reporting year come from the College Scorecard institution file. Values are not adjusted for inflation; missing cells mean the field was not reported or was suppressed for Pine Technical & Community College in that year.

Reporting years in the table below: 20132023 (Scorecard labels refer to the institutional submission cycle).

Year In-state tuition & fees Out-of-state tuition & fees Average net price
2013$4,065$7,741$12,300
2014$4,065$7,741$13,125
2015$4,066$7,742$10,769
2016$4,029$7,668$12,146
2017$4,066$7,741$11,352
2018$4,066$7,741$11,470
2019$4,188$7,974$10,149
2020$4,302$8,202$9,527
2021$4,489$8,526$11,006
2022$4,643$8,821$12,782
2023$4,681$4,681$10,281

Top Programs by Completions

10 Programs Reporting Data

Licensed Practical & Vocational Nurse Training: 97 completions

Liberal Arts & Sciences: 38 completions

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, & Nursing Research: 34 completions

Graphic Communications: 32 completions

Automobile Mechanics Technology: 31 completions

Engineering Technology - 15.0613: 30 completions

Medical Assistant: 26 completions

CIP 19.0709: 25 completions

Business Administration, Management, & Operations: 22 completions

Other/Unknown Programs: 431 completions
